WebClay minerals are an important group of minerals because they are among the most common products of chemical weathering, and thus are the main constituents of the fine-grained sedimentary rocks called mudrocks (including mudstones, claystones, and shales). In fact clay minerals make up about 40% of the minerals in sedimentary rocks.

Web1 jan. 2024 · The hydrolysis corresponds to the reaction between the H + and OH – ions of the water and the elements or ions of the mineral forming the product silicic acid (H 4 SiO 4 ). If aluminum is available in the decomposed mineral and if favorable environmental conditions exist, a clay mineral is formed.

WebHydration reactions involve water being added to the chemical structure of a mineral. An example of a hydration reaction is when anhydrite (CaSO 4) is transformed into gypsum (CaSO 4 ·2H 2 O).
